Avoid stopping or changing speed on hills.
•
If slowing is necessary, move throttle control lever to
slower position.
•
If stopping is absolutely necessary, push dutch/brake
pedal quickly to brake position and engage parking
brake,
•
Move gearshift lever to 1 si gear. Be sure you have
allowed room for tractor to roll
slightly
as you restart
movement.
•
To restart movement, slowly release
parking
brake and
dutch/brake pedal.
•
Make all turns slowly.
TO TRANSPORT
•
Raise attachment lift to highest position with attach
ment lift control.
•
When pushing or towing your tractor, be sure gearshift
lever is in neutral (N) position.
•
Do not push or tow tractor at more than five (5) MPH.
NOTE: To protect hood from damage when transporting
your tractor on a truck or a trailer, be sure hood is closed
and secured to tractor. Use an appropriate means of tying
hood to tractor (rope, cord, etc.).
